+ 10 WATER AND LONGEVITY!
Anti-aging and longevity are often confused. The former is reversing the aging process with various hormone replacements. Whether or not this helps an individual live longer is debatable. Longevity is the prolonging of the life span.
Perhaps it may sound like an oversimplification, sufficient water consumption may prolong one’s life span, yet it really is not. Most doctors are probably not fully aware of the benefits of sufficient water consumption.
Flu sufferers are told to drink plenty of fluids, yet few doctors stress this enough with healthy patients. Part of the annual exam should be discussing fluid intake.
Water regulates body temperature, lubricates joints, and helps distribute electrolytes (sodium and potassium) through the bloodstream. Sufficient water intake is important for internal body cleansing and maintenance. Poisons that accumulate in our bodies are removed quickly through the urinary tract giving them less time to settle in various body parts and organs. Allowing them to settle in body cells or organs can only mean trouble over a long period of time.

Insufficient water intake leads to reduced kidney output. Reduced kidney output over a long period of time can lead to kidney failure. Drinking plenty of water is like purchasing an insurance policy against this, and it is a low cost bargain. Kidney stones aren’t fun and sufficient water intake helps reduce the chances of facing this problem.
Hot days and exercise make the need for fluid intake imperative. Failure to drink fluids in these situations can cause dehydration. Fortunately most bodybuilders do drink a lot of water!
Car owners flush their radiator and cooling system periodically. Water consumption is analogous to flushing the bodies internal system, removing impurities and replacing them with clean fluid. Our body is no different than a car, it simply runs better with clean fluid. Filtered water is much preferred over regular tap water. However, even tap water is far better than nothing.
